Just download Laptop Alarm, and place it anywhere you like, even on the desktop. The latest version right now is 1.13, which was released on June 18, 2007. When you want to lock up your laptop, just run Laptop Alarm and press the Lock Computer button and you are good to go, literally!
The best part is, it is free. How does it work?
- When someone unplugs your A/C adapter,
- When someone shuts down or logs off your laptop, or
- When someone unplugs your USB mouse.
I am not sure how does the alarm goes off if the thief unplugs the A/C adapter, there could be some error but I do know that by unplugging your mouse or shutting down the laptop when the software is activated would literally trigger the alarm.
